# Restoring an email account backup in cPanel

JetBackup in cPanel lets you restore a backed-up email account, or download a copy from a specific date, with up to 30 days of backups available.

:::warning
Restoring an email account replaces all existing email data in that account with the backed-up version. Any messages received or sent after the backup date will be lost. If you only need to recover specific messages rather than the whole account, contact our support team for a more targeted approach.
:::

## Restore an email account

1. Log in to cPanel and, in the **Files** section, open **JetBackup 5**.
2. On the **Restore & Download** screen, click the **Email Accounts** tab. Your email account backups are listed.

![The Email Accounts tab in JetBackup, listing email account backups](https://kb-cdn.kualo.com/17/4d/174d632c400064d63067232f7ec74a1af6e6af71.png)

3. Find the email account and date you want, then choose:
   - **Restore** - puts the email account back directly into your hosting.
   - **Download** - saves a local copy of the backup from that date.

:::tip
If you only need a few messages back rather than a full account, download the backup first so you can inspect its contents before restoring.
:::
